Feytech buys land for RM20mil for expansion


KUALA LUMPUR: Feytech Holdings Bhd’s (FHB) wholly-owned subsidiary, Feytech Sdn Bhd has proposed to acquire a 9.76 acres freehold industrial land in Perak for RM19.98mil.

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ia, FHB said Feytech entered into a sale and purchase agreement with Proton City Development Corporation Sdn Bhd for the proposed acquisition.
